What is Shipping Container Architecture?
Shipping [container architecture](https://seacontainers85110.bmswiki.com/6110400/an_conex_containers_success_story_you_ll_never_be_able_to) involves the usage of repurposed shipping containers as structure blocks for structures. Initially used for shipping products, these containers are now acknowledged for their structural stability, resilience, and modular nature. Designers and home builders have actually welcomed this pattern, producing innovative styles that make efficient use of space and resources.
Tables: Key Characteristics of Shipping ContainersCharacteristicDescriptionMaterialMade from corten steel, supplying resilience and resistance to deterioration and weather condition components.SizeRequirement containers are usually 20 to 40 feet long, 8 feet large, and 8.5 feet high, offering modular flexibility.CostUsually lower construction and material expenses compared to conventional building techniques.Eco-FriendlinessMaking use of repurposed materials reduces waste and the carbon footprint related to standard construction.VersatilityCan be stacked, arranged, and modified to develop numerous designs, from single-family homes to multi-story commercial structures.Advantages of Shipping Container Architecture1. Sustainability
One of the most engaging factors to think about [shipping container architecture](https://storage-containers06092.oblogation.com/40219763/10-misconceptions-that-your-boss-may-have-regarding-20ft-shipping-container) is its sustainability aspect. By repurposing containers that would otherwise rust away in a lawn, architects can considerably reduce waste and promote eco-friendly building practices.
2. Cost
Shipping containers supply a cost-effective service to housing and commercial area requirements. With lower material costs and fairly fast construction times, they provide a perfect alternative for budget-conscious home builders.
3. Resilience
Constructed from high-strength steel, shipping containers are developed to endure extreme transport conditions, making them highly resistant to weather conditions, pests, and fire. This resilience typically translates into lower upkeep expenses.
4. Speed of Construction
[New Shipping Containers](https://freight-containers10013.blogdosaga.com/41396152/you-ll-never-guess-this-portable-storage-containers-s-benefits) container structures can be put together much faster than traditional constructions. The modular nature of containers permits fast onsite assembly, allowing faster occupancy for residential and industrial jobs.
5. Versatility and Modularity
The modular design of shipping containers enables designers and contractors to develop custom designs and configurations. Containers can be quickly stacked and set up to form complex designs fit to numerous requirements-- property, industrial, or mixed-use.

Frequently Asked Question About Shipping Container ArchitectureQ1: Are shipping container homes safe?
Yes, shipping container homes are developed to be structurally sound and are built to withstand severe conditions. However, correct insulation and ventilation ought to be thought about to make sure comfort.
Q2: Do shipping container homes need special permits?
Like any construction job, shipping container homes might need building licenses depending on regional guidelines. It's necessary to consult with local authorities before beginning construction.
Q3: How long do shipping container homes last?
With appropriate maintenance and care, shipping container homes can last for years. The corten steel [Used Cargo Containers](https://shippingcontainers20718.blogadvize.com/49925506/what-is-everyone-talking-about-freight-containers-right-now) in containers is corrosion-resistant, making sure durability.
Q4: Are shipping container homes energy-efficient?
Yes, shipping container homes can be designed to be energy-efficient by incorporating appropriate insulation, photovoltaic panels, and energy-efficient appliances.
Q5: Can shipping containers be modified for different environments?
Definitely! Containers can be insulated and equipped with heating and cooling systems to make them appropriate for any climate.
